Career path

Career Opportunity Description
Facility Manager Oversee the maintenance and operation of facilities, ensuring they meet safety and regulatory standards. Manage budgets, staff, and projects to optimize facility performance.
Property Manager Responsible for the management of commercial or residential properties, including leasing, maintenance, and tenant relations. Ensure properties are well-maintained and profitable.
Construction Project Manager Coordinate and oversee construction projects from inception to completion. Manage budgets, schedules, and resources to ensure projects are delivered on time and within budget.
Health and Safety Manager Develop and implement health and safety policies and procedures to ensure a safe work environment. Conduct risk assessments, training, and audits to promote a culture of safety.
Facility Planning Specialist Design and plan facility layouts to optimize space utilization and workflow efficiency. Collaborate with stakeholders to develop strategic plans for future facility needs.
Energy Efficiency Manager Implement strategies to reduce energy consumption and improve sustainability in facilities. Analyze energy usage data, recommend efficiency measures, and monitor progress towards energy goals.
